After dropping globally praised singles “BLACK HEART,” “RISE,”and “BR4INFCK,” From Fall to Spring return again with “DESTINY.”

With straight-forward lyrics and a clean, metallic sound, the German five-piece awakens a feeling similar to early ’00s-era Linkin Park.

The band’s ever-growing audience has ballooned to over 40,000 followers on TikTok and over 3 million streams of the previous singles on Spotify. 

Identical twins Philip and Lukas Wilhelm, both handling vocals and guitar, keyboard player Simon Triem, bass player León Arend, and drummer Benedikt Veith adopt a unique approach to the nu metal genre, combining bone-crushing 808s with heavy guitars and catchy harmonizing melodies, crowned with high-speed rap rhythms.

Working with producers Seb Monzel and head of Pitchback Studios, Aljoscha Sieg, From Fall to Spring are starting a new sonic chapter. Their single “RISE” went viral on TikTok,becoming an instant milestone for the band.
